Rhyothemis
''Rhyothemis'' is a genus of dragonfly in the family Libellulidae. They are commonly known as flutterers. ''Rhyothemis'' species are found in Africa, Asia, Australia and the Pacific region. The flight of the genus ''Rhyothemis'' is usually fluttering, leading to the common description of "flutterer" for most species in the genus. Rhyothemis Fuliginosa(Male,Japan,2017
''Rhyothemis fuliginosa'', also known as the butterfly dragonfly or the butterfly flutterer, is a species of dragonfly of the family Libellulidae found throughout East Asia, in the countries of Japan, China, Taiwan, and the Korean Peninsula. In Japan, ''R. fuliginosa'' is known as チョウトンボ (''chou-tonbo'', 蝶蜻蛉) which directly translates to "butterfly dragonfly." In China and Taiwan, it is known as 黑翅蜻蜓 (''Hēi chì qīngtíng''), meaning "black-winged dragonfly." In Korea it is also known as 나비잠자리 (''Nabi jamjari'') meaning "butterfly dragonfly". Flights occur between the months of June and September. They are most active from early summer to the mid-autumn season. Description ''Rhyothemis fuliginosa'' is a short and stout dragonfly with a body length of 32-41 millimeters in length.
